In many industrial facilities, scheduled shutdowns are an important period for maintenance, inspections, and technical interventions. During this time, tasks are carried out that cannot be performed while the facility is operating under normal conditions.

Proper preparation before a shutdown plays a crucial role in ensuring that all activities run smoothly. At this stage, industrial cleaning helps ensure that equipment and facilities are ready for inspection and maintenance.

Why Cleaning Before a Shutdown Is Important

Over time, industrial facilities accumulate deposits, residues, and contaminants that result from their daily operation. These elements can make it more difficult to access equipment or limit visibility during inspection procedures.

Industrial cleaning before a scheduled shutdown helps ensure that areas and surfaces are in better condition, facilitating the technical work that follows.

Preparing for Maintenance Work

Shutdown periods usually have a specific timeframe within which many different tasks must be completed. For this reason, proper preparation before the shutdown is particularly important.

Effective planning prior to a shutdown contributes significantly to the efficiency of the work that will follow. When facilities are clean and properly prepared, maintenance teams can work more easily and safely, making the most of the available shutdown time.
